目的 通过验证大鼠孕期污染邻苯二甲酸二丁酯(DBP)所致尿道下裂雄性仔鼠生殖结节中TGF-β1、TGF-βr Ⅲ的表达异常,探讨其在DBP生殖毒性过程中的作用机制.方法 孕鼠20只,随机分二组,在怀孕(GD)14~18 d期间,每天分别灌胃给予大豆油、DBP750 mg/kg,出生第一天(PND1),统计仔鼠出生数,尿道下裂发生率.PND7,雄性仔鼠称重,测量雄性仔鼠肛门至生殖器距离(AGD),拍摄尿道下裂大体图片,取尿道下裂生殖结节进行病理学切片检查,用实时定量逆转录聚合酶链反应(Real-time quantitative PCR)方法 检测生殖结节中的TGF-β1、TGF-βr Ⅲ的mRNA表达水平.结果DBP染毒后导致新生仔鼠与正常组相比数量明显减少,雄性仔鼠尿道下裂的发生率为:43.75%.PND7时,雄性仔鼠体重明显下降,AGD明显缩短.大体图片和病理切片显示典型尿道下裂改变.同时与对照组相比,DBP导致尿道下裂雄性仔鼠生殖结节中TGF-β1、TGF-βr Ⅲ的tuRNA表达水平明显下降.结论 DBP对母体有着明显的毒性作用,DBP干预了TGF-β1、TGF-βr Ⅲ基因的表达,导致子代的生殖结节发育异常,引起尿道下裂.

Objective To evaluate the expression of TGF-β1 and TGF-βrⅢ in genital tubercle (GT) of hypospadiac male rats induced by maternal exposure to DBP. Methods Twenty timed preg-nant rats were randomly divided into 2 groups and were given Di-n-butylphthalate (DBP) by gastric in-tubation at a dose of 0 or 750 mg/kg from gestation day(GD) 14 to GD18. On postnatal day (PND 1), live pups were counted and male pups were examined for hypospadias. On PNDT, The anogenital dis-tance (AGD) and body weight of male pups were measured. The gross image and the histologic chan-ges of hypospadiac genitalia were checked. Meanwhile, real-time quantitative PCR were used to quanti-fy mRNA expression of TGF-β1 and TGF-β rⅢ in GT of hypospadiac male rats. Results The number of live pups in the DBP treating group was significantly decreased and the incidence of hypospadias was 43. 750%. The body weight and the AGD of hypospadiac male rats were significantly decreased on PND7. The general and the pathological changes of hypospadiac genitalia were also observed. Moreo-ver,significantly decreased gene expressions of TGF-β1 and TGF-βr Ⅲ were found. Conclusions There were obviously toxic effects of DBP to the pregnant rats. The down-regulation expression of TGF-β signaling molecules might lead to the development of hypospadias induced by maternal exposure to DBP.
